[Blocked from Release] Hereditary Deafness Disorders

  • Alport's Syndrome
    • Most common form of hereditary nephritidis
    • Patients develop glomerulonephritis that progresses to renal failure
    • Some patients develop hearing loss
    • 10% have eye abnormalities such as cataracts
  • Leopard Syndrome
    • Autosomal dominant
    • Presenation
      • lentigines
      • EKG abnormalities
      • ocular hypertelorism
      • pulmonary stenosis
      • abnormal genitalia
      • growth retardation
      • sensorineural deafness
  • Pendred's Syndrome
    • Autosomal recessive
    • Presentation
      • deafness and goiter
      • the goiter appears at puberty and most patients are euthyroid
  • Waardenburg's Syndrome
    • Autosomal dominant
    • Presentation
      • white forelock
      • pathches of hypopigmentation
      • sensorineural hearing loss
      • lateral displacement of the inner canthi
      • sometimes concurrent with Hirschsprung disease
  • Usher's Syndrome
    • Presentation
      • deafness
      • mental retardation
      • seizures
      • retinitis pigmentosa
      • cataracts
